Your Impact

As a Software Engineering Technical Leader, you will help shape the systems, policies, and engineering patterns that enable the enterprise to innovate with AI safely, responsibly, and at scale. You will apply specialized expertise to solve complex problems, take a broad perspective to identify innovative solutions, and guide our technical vision. You will manage workstreams holistically across multiple teams, ensuring engineering priorities align with stakeholders' needs while remaining hands-on in the codebase. Responsibilities include:
  • Translate and influence our strategic vision into a clear technical direction. You will manage workstreams holistically, lead projects that span multiple teams, and actively shape our software engineering roadmap.
  • Drive critical architectural decisions with a deep focus on security, scalability, and reliability. You will actively contribute to the threat modeling of our products to ensure robust security.
  • Actively mentor peers and team members, fostering a warm culture of continuous learning. You will facilitate knowledge-sharing initiatives such as design sessions, brownbags, and technical demos.
  • While your primary focus will be on technical leadership, architecture, and mentoring, you will maintain a steady, active presence in the codebase. You will regularly dedicate focused time to building technical prototypes, personally implementing high-risk components, and writing clean, production-grade code that sets the standard for the team.
  • Proactively identify, prioritize, and resolve risks in production systems. You will design and implement robust monitoring tools to increase system visibility, lead constructive postmortems, and ensure reliable on-call support.
  • Build and maintain collaborative, cross-functional relationships. You will scope complex work accurately, communicate delivery of trade-offs, and negotiate with partners to align on outcomes.


Minimum Qualifications
  •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Engineering, or a related STEM field with 8+ years of experience, or Master's degree with 6+ years of relevant experience, or PhD with 3+ years of relevant experience.
  • 8+ years of software engineering experience to include writing, testing, and deploying production-grade code.
  • Demonstrated experience in enterprise identity and access management (IAM) standards-including SAML, OIDC, and OAuth-and hands-on experience with their real-world implementation through secure coding principles, application security and threat modeling.
  • Demonstrated experience in at least one backend language (such as Go, Java, or Python) and the ability to contribute to complex, multi-service codebases.
  • Demonstrated experience designing, building, and delivering highly scalable, secure, and distributed systems to include diagnosing and resolving low-level system bottlenecks, memory leaks and complex concurrency issues.


Preferred Qualifications
  • Experience working with Claude and other generative AI tools to enhance development quality, accelerate throughput, and optimize engineering workflows.
  • Expertise in designing and implementing identity governance frameworks, ensuring secure lifecycle management, policy enforcement, and trust verification across both human and non-human (machine, service, or AI agent) identities.
  • Ability to rapidly prototype and build Proof of Concepts (PoCs) for complex integrations, supported by hands-on experience with Infrastructure as Code (IaC) and containerized orchestration platforms.
  • Deep understanding of distributed data systems, including relational and non-relational databases, as well as asynchronous messaging, queuing, or event-streaming architectures.
  • Experience designing and implementing comprehensive observability, distributed tracing, and diagnostic frameworks to ensure system reliability and deep operational visibility.
